    苏南局部富硒土壤及其天然富硒茶叶初步研究

    Natural Se-rich tea in local Se-rich soils in southern Jiangsu

    • 摘要: 提要:硒(Se)是对人体健康有重要影响的微量元素,不同地区土壤中硒含量分布是不均匀的,依据局部富硒土壤线索开发天然富硒食品是农业地质环境研究的一个重要方向。江苏省1∶25万区域土壤地球化学调查资料显示,尽管全省表层土壤总体相对贫硒,但在江苏南部溧阳—宜兴一带局部低山丘陵地区存在较大面积的富硒土壤,并据此线索在当地新发现了天然富硒茶叶。初步研究表明当地富硒土壤的形成与特定地质背景有关,生产天然富硒茶叶的土壤环境相对优越。

       

      Abstract: Abstract:Selenium is an important trace element that has important influence on human health and its natural distribution is very uneven in topsoils in different areas in most cases. Recently, the development of natural Se-rich food according to the clues to local Se-rich soils is an important direction for the study of the agro-geological environment. Multi-target 1∶250000 regional soil geochemical survey in the Jiangsu Province shows that there exist relatively extensive Se-rich topsoils in some low mountains and hills in the Liyang-Yixing area, southern Jiangsu though selenium in topsoils is not rich in most areas of Jiangsu. According to the clue natural Se-rich tea has been discovered in the Liyang-Yixing low mountain-hill area. Preliminary study indicates that the formation of local Se-rich topsoils is related to some particular geological setting and that the soil environment producing natural Se-rich tea is relatively advantageous.
